Geneva Study Bible

The strangers shall {k} fade away, and be afraid out of their close places.

(k) Fear will cause them to be afraid and come forth from their secret holes and holds to seek pardon.

Wesley's Notes

18:45 Close places - Out of their strong holds, where they shall lurk for fear of me.

King James Translators' Notes

strangers: Heb. sons of the stranger
